Kitchener bylaw officer stabbed

A Kitchener city by-law officer is recovering after being stabbed in a downtown parking garage.

Police say they received a call yesterday morning about a man trying to break into cars at the garage.

A Kitchener by-law officer confronted the suspect and during a brief fight the suspect stabbed the officer with a multi-tool.

The suspect took off on foot, but was caught and arrested a short time later.

The 41-year-old Kitchener man faces a long list of charges including assault with a weapon.

The by-law officer suffered non-life threatening injuries.
